I have attached HP Deskjet D2300 connected with Airport Express via USB. But, i`m unable to print it from iPhone 5 but able to print from my Windows laptop. How can i connect to my iPhone 5.

Hi... I have attahced my HP Deskjet D2300 with my Airport Express via USB. But i`m unable to give the print command from my iPhone 5. Well my Windows 7 laptop can give a wireless print through Airport Express. How can i give wireless print command from my iPhone 5 to HP Deskjet D2300. Can any one help me on this pls.

iPhone 5, iOS 6.0.1

Hi,

Connecting a USB printer to an Airport base USB port only allow sharing a pritner to a PC or a Mac, not to iOS devices.

Wireless printing over USB requires a compatible printer and OS X v10.2.7 or later, Windows XP, Windows Vista, or Windows 7.

http://www.apple.com/airportexpress/#wireless-printing

Check for any 3rd party solutions as Print n Share which allows sharing a printer through your PC:
